Ingredients for Salted Caramel Apple Bars
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Apples: Use tart varieties like Granny Smith for a perfect balance against the sweet caramel.
- Butter: Unsalted butter is ideal for controlling the saltiness in your bars.
- Brown Sugar: Dark brown sugar adds depth and molasses flavor to your crust and filling.
- Granulated Sugar: This will help sweeten your apple mixture and give it that lovely caramelization.
- Flour: All-purpose flour serves as the backbone of both the crust and filling.
- Eggs: Two large eggs will bind everything together beautifully.
- Vanilla Extract: A splash of pure vanilla extract enhances all the flavors wonderfully.
- Salt: A pinch will bring out the sweetness while adding that essential contrast to the caramel.
- Caramel Sauce: Store-bought or homemade, this is where the magic happens—choose your favorite!

How to Make Salted Caramel Apple Bars
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king dish with parchment paper for easy removal—trust me; it’s a game changer.
Step 2: Prepare Your Crust
In a mixing bowl, combine melted butter, brown sugar, granulated sugar, and vanilla extract. Stir in flour and salt until well blended. Press this mixture firmly into the bottom of your prepared baking dish.
Step 3: Slice Those Apples
Peel and slice your apples thinly. Toss them in a little lemon juice to keep them from browning while you prepare the next steps.
Step 4: Make the Filling
In another bowl, mix sliced apples with more brown sugar and a sprinkle of cinnamon if you’re feeling adventurous. Layer those apple slices evenly over your crust.
Step 5: Drizzle with Caramel
Generously drizzle caramel sauce over those apple slices—don’t be shy! You want every inch covered in that gooey goodness.
Step 6: Bake to Perfection
Bake in your preheated oven for about 25-30 minutes or until the edges are golden brown and the filling is bubbly. Let cool slightly before cutting into squares.

Storing & Reheating
Store these delicious bars in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. If you want to enjoy them warm, simply microwave individual servings for about 10-15 seconds before serving.

How do I store Salted Caramel Apple Bars?
To keep your salted caramel apple bars f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. If you want to keep them longer, refrigerate them for up to a week. Make sure to place parchment paper between layers if stacking the bars. For extended storage, you can freeze them for up to three months. Just thaw them in the fridge before serving for the best taste and texture.

Salted Caramel Apple Bars
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: Approximately 8 servings 1x
Description
Salted Caramel Apple Bars are a delightful dessert that perfectly balances the tartness of Granny Smith apples with rich, gooey caramel. These buttery bars are an autumn-inspired treat, ideal for potlucks or cozy evenings at home. With simple ingredients and easy preparation steps, you can create a comforting dessert that will impress family and friends alike.
Ingredients
- 2 cups Granny Smith apples, peeled and sliced
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- ½ cup unsalted butter, melted
- ¾ cup dark brown sugar
- ¼ cup granulated sugar
- 2 large eggs
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 tsp cinnamon (optional)
- ½ tsp salt
- 1 cup caramel sauce
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line an 8×8-inch baking dish with parchment paper.
- In a bowl, mix melted butter, brown sugar, granulated sugar, and vanilla. Stir in flour and salt until combined. Press this mixture into the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
- Toss sliced apples with brown sugar and cinnamon if desired, then layer them over the crust.
- Drizzle caramel sauce generously over the apple layer.
- Bake for 25-30 minutes until edges are golden and filling is bubbly. Allow to cool before slicing into squares.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
